The IFERROR function in Microsoft® Excel tests if an initial supplied value (or expression) returns an error, and if so, returns a second supplied argument; Otherwise the function returns the initial tested value. This function can be used to trap and handle errors in a formula. Watch this video to use the IFERROR Function in Microsoft® Excel.
